When is the Makerfield by-election? Andy Burnham eyes Westminster return

  • The Makerfield by-election , where Andy Burnham is standing as Labour’s candidate, has been confirmed for Thursday, 18 June.
  • Burnham, the Mayor of Greater Manchester, is seen as a potential challenger to Keir Starmer's leadership, but would need to win the seat before launching any formal bid.
  • Keir Starmer's political future is in doubt following dire local election results, calls for his resignation from Labour MPs, and a series of government resignations.
  • Wes Streeting, who resigned as health secretary, warned that Labour is losing the fight against nationalism and risks handing power to Reform UK unless it changes course.
  • Streeting, who intends to stand in any future leadership contest, stressed the importance of Labour fighting for young people and addressing future challenges like the 'AI jobs apocalypse'.
